GHSA-m58q-qq5h-mgqq
CRITICALIslandora 2.0 before 2.4.1 could allow any user to upload content into a repository
Blast Radius
islandora/islandoraReal-time download stats are indexed for npm and PyPI packages. This vulnerability affects Packagist packages — download data is not available via public APIs for these ecosystems.
Description
Impact
This vulnerability would allow any user, regardless of permissions, to upload content into a repository. This affects installations of Islandora core 2.0 or greater.
Patches
Upgrade immediately to the latest release of Islandora.

Affected Packages
| Ecosystem | Package | Vulnerable range | Fix |
|---|---|---|---|
| 🐘Packagist | islandora/islandora | ≥ 2.0&&< 2.4.1 | 2.4.1 |
